Gschlief
Gschlief is a short, very steep climb above Fluh in Vorarlberg. With 4.6 TEP it lands near the middle of the catalogue. The gradient is steady, with no stretch much steeper than the 23.0% average. Most runners need 10 to 17 minutes. Graded mountain hiking: rougher ground where footing starts to matter. Facing southwest, it gets the full heat of the afternoon.
